OUR VOLUNTEERS

Stemmed from a temporary outreach ministry in 1993, at North Industry Christian Church called Rolling Valley Workcamp (RVWC). We then incorporated into an independent, non-profit organization in 2000, operating full–time since January 2002, we rely on the generosity of the community and foundation grants.

Volunteer Highlight

Malone University recently partnered with us to install a wheelchair ramp for Ron, an 85-year-old homeowner who expressed the need for a ramp so that he could better care for his wife who suffers from dementia. The first thing he said he wants to do with this ramp is take his wife to get her hair done. Stories like this are the reason we do what we do at Hammer & Nails, and we couldn’t do it without the work of our volunteers. Thank you, Malone!

At Hammer & Nails, we serve families who meet the low to moderate-income levels for our community.

With the help of our volunteers, we have assisted over 2,000 area homeowners. In 2019, we helped 39 homeowners using 156 volunteers who donated over 2,835 hours of their time. Our projects for the 2019 year totaled $140,013.79, but the actual project cost to Hammer & Nails was only $90,968.79! We are so grateful for our volunteers and the ways in which they have chosen to donate money, time, and labor to serve the local Stark County community.
